The easiest thing to do is just get a small passenger pad and screw it to the rear fender, assuming that the rear fender you have is metal and not plastic. J&P Cycles has a bunch of them cheap in the Harley section.

However, this would be a rather uncomfortable perch for a passenger if you are going more than a few miles, as there would be no backrest and a rather narrow seating area. If you want to make the bike comfortable for a passenger, or if your fender is plastic, then going back to the stock seat and fender is you best option. But the fender is expensive, and of course you would have to paint it to match the bike.
